Keeway Superlight 150 vs Dafra Kansas 150 — which should you buy?
Picking between the Keeway Superlight 150 and the Dafra Kansas 150 usually comes down to the numbers you care about most. On paper, the Keeway Superlight 150 brings 12 hp in a 134 kg package, while the Dafra Kansas 150 counters with 13 hp at 114 kg.
